Okay, but how do we get candid photos without the awkwardness?

First off, embrace the awkward

It might be awkward for the first few minutes! And that’s okay. But when you two have a second to settle, to laugh together (and, let’s be honest, at each other too), you’ll suddenly realize this photo thing isn’t so bad.


I’ve got a plan for that

Getting through the awkward is a big part of why all my weddings include engagement photos. Your engagement session is a great chance to get comfortable with me and the camera, and it’s a good opportunity for me to understand how you two like to be photographed.


On the big day

When your wedding day arrives, I work hard to blend in with the group so I’m there … but I’m not. We’ve already worked together, remember? Now I’m just one of the crowd celebrating with you, and the result is images that come alive with connection and emotion.
